CREATOR TALK
Tuesday, October 4, 6:00pm, Vancity Theatre
A writer, producer and showrunner of hit series including
Buffy the Vampire Slayer
,
Private Practice
and
Mad Men
, Marti Noxon also cut her teeth producing scripted reality shows like
The Bachelor
,
and turned her experience into the hit, Peabody Award-winning Lifetime series
UnREAL
, a scathing, funny and often moving look at the production team and cast behind a Bachelor-like series. Noxon is currently writing and producing the straight-to-order series
Sharp Objects
for HBO, based on the Gillian Flynn novel and starring five-time Academy Award-nominee Amy Adams, with co-producers Flynn and director Jean Marc Lavallée. Presented by IATSE Local 891
CREATOR TALK
Tatiana Maslany
Actor, The Other Half, Orphan Black
Saturday, October 1, 12:30pm, Rio Theatre
In conversation with Emmy award winning Tatiana Maslany, star and producer of
The Other Half, which screens at VIFF.
Maslany stars in the Canadian science-fiction thriller series
Orphan Black
and has received widespread critical acclaim for her performance, winning two Critics' Choice Television Awards, a TCA Award, and three Canadian Screen Awards, in addition to receiving Emmy, Golden Globe and SAG nominations. Presented by UBCP/ACTRA
TOTALLY INDIE DAY
Saturday, October 8, All Day, Vancity Theatre
Totally Indie Day, presented by STORYHIVE, invites independent content creators for a dynamic day designed to provide real insights and hands-on advice from top experienced industry pros and rising new talent. The best emerging film directors of 2016, hit web series creators, top distributors looking for the next great indie, and the best of Hollywood will share their successes, setbacks, what they're looking for, and what you need to do to rise to the top.

WORKSHOP - Generation Z: A Workshop for Young Filmmakers
Special workshop for high school to post secondary youth
Saturday, October 1, 3:30pm, Vancity Theatre
Whether you're using an iPhone or a DSLR, young creators have grown up shooting, editing and producing all on their own.
This session will show young filmmakers how to enhance their directing and storytelling skills, scale their productions up and work with a crew - in front of, and behind, the camera. Hear from feature film and short film Directors from across the world on how they worked with young people to create professional grade movies. Presented by The Harold Greenberg Fund
